Top 5 Tips On Funding Your Startup Ensure You Have A Detailed Business Plan. The first step to obtaining funding lies with your business plan. If you’re looking for potential investors, you will need to ensure that you have every single finer detail covered prior to pitching your idea to any financial body. A detailed business plan will allow your investors to see the real concept of your business idea before it has been created, while showcasing all of the opportunities within the market which could help to provide you with some form of profit, further helping to convince them that your plan will be a success. Look Into Grants. There are a huge number of grants available around the world to support a great selection of entrepreneurs, no matter the industry you are looking to break into. Grants are a very effective way to raise capital for your start-up and are often run by governments or private bodies offering substantial amounts of money to support your business. However, if you are opting for a grant, be aware that your business plan and model is likely to undergo a significant amount of scrutiny and you may not have total control over the direction in which your business is going. Government bureaucracy can also lead to a number of delays when it comes to releasing your funds, so this may not be the best option if you’re looking to raise capital quickly. Network With The Right People. Networking is key for all businesses, but make sure that you’re attending the right events and networking only with the right people in order to ensure that you are not wasting valuable time. If you’re spending time with the right people, you can find yourself generating a lot of support for your business and potentially even some new investors. Crowdfunding. Technology has made it easier than ever before for the general public to become a part of a business by investing into a cause or an idea. If your business idea is something that you feel a lot of people will really care about and get behind, then you may want to consider turning to reward-based funding. This allows you to generate some free marketing while also providing your business with some form of finance at the same time. However, be aware that there is a lot of competition on a number of crowd-funding platforms meaning your idea will need to be entirely unique in order to generate a significant amount of interest and therefore funding. Contest Loans. If you are looking to really showcase your business idea then you are able to enter contests in which the winner will receive some form of funding for their start-up. You can pitch against other competitors who are looking to receive the same form of funding and truly aim to win over your investors. Participating can offer a lot of media exposure which is paramount for start-up marketing for businesses. However, not everybody is successful when it comes to funding their start-up in this way, which can leave the faint of heart somewhat demoralised. No Farmer! No Nation!! For the sake of the intending farmers, I will like to talk about cucumber cultivation. My focus points are pre-planting; planting and planting operations. 1. PRE-PLANTING OPERATION: this includes all the activities to be carried out before planting, just as when you're expecting a new baby. You're to make so preparation. Under this get a fertile land, clear either manually or mechanically where you have high number of big trees which I'll advise to avoid because of cost implication and probably lost of top soils. After land clearing is ploughing of land which means turning of the topsoil that contains nutrients with the use of tractor, next is mapping out of the production area and road withing the farm. Follow by making of beds with the size of either 15m by 1.2m or 20m by 1.2m depending on your choice or farm size. Add mature manure to the raised beds and mix the soil with the use of hoe. If it's during dry season wet properly before the next operation. 2. PLANTING OPERATION: cucumber is propagated through seed. Here on the prepared bed sow two seeds per hole with 80cm by 30 or 40cm spacing and cover gently with soil. Wet immediately during dry season. Wetting should be done early in the morning and in the evening if you're doing dry season farming. So that implies there should be provision for irrigation. 3. POST-PLANTING OPERATION: just as we care for our baby, so we do to our cucumber because it's a living thing too and the more you care for it the good the good the returns you get. So after planting other operations are watering (during dry season), fertilization, weeding, staking, fumigation (in the case of pests or disease emergence). (a) Fertilization: this should be done twice 1st 2weeks after planting with the use of NPK 15:15:15 and NPK15:15:15 and urea in the ratio 2:1 2weeks after before flowering. Water immediately after fertilizer application. Note: quantity and type of fertilizer should be base on soil test, but I choose NPK 15:15:15 because it's suitable to all vegetables. (b) watering : this is done during dry season farming. And it should be done in the morning and evening when the temperature is low. (c) Weeding: to have a good production, don't allow weed on your beds. This is best done with the use of hole. (d) Staking: this involves supporting the stem of your plant with a twine to a rope hat runs through the centre of the bed and attached to the either end of the bed. This help prevent trailing of the stem on the ground. (e) Fumigation: it involves attacking pests and diseases with the pesticides suitable for the type of insects attack, using a knapsack sprayer. (f) Harvesting: all things been equal forst harvest is after 6weeks of planting and 2nd and 3rd harvests. In most cases 2nd harvest is the most highest. (g) Marketing: before going into production try create your market. Cucumber is usually packed in a 25kg sacs. Thanks a lot for taking your time to read this piece of my write up. Hi everyone, this is farmer wealth i will like to share with you step by step of hybrid maize farming. As the raining season is finally here many people will want to farm. Well it's a good idea as we all know that farming is the alternative way to drive Nigeria economy. But the question is are we doing it right? This is my concern and what brought the idea of this write up. Below are the following steps to take in maize cultivation to make it profitable; STEP1: Site location : select a fertile land (sandy loam soil ), which is not water logged, without much trees and easily accessible. STEP2: Land preparation Clearing : this involves slahing of the bush if it is took thick for a tractor to work on ploughing : this is to be carried out by a machine (tractor), to turn the soil. It's to be done twice with a week or two interval. The first two steps are called pre-planting operations. The next is the planting operation STEP3: Planting: this involves opening of the soil, putting the maize seeds (2seeds per opening ) and covering the seeds with soil. The next operations are post-planting operations STEP4: Fertilizer application: ferlitizer is a material use to bost the soil fertility for good yield of crops. Fertilizers required for maize are NPK and Urea. The best way to know the quantity to be applied to to carry out soil test before planting. Application comes after 1st 2weeks of planting and the 2nd application comes 2weeks after 1st application. Weeding: this is the removal of unwanted plants (weeds) on the farm land. It can be done chemically or manually Fumigation: is the spraying of pesticides on crops should in case there's attack or herbicides on weeds Harvest : maize mature at between either 70-90days or 100-110days. Depending on the variety. Thanks for your time. If you want to go into plantain farming, this is rhe right time to do so. By clearing land before the rain starts fully COST ANALYSIS AND RETURNS OF PLANTAIN PLANTATION ON ONE ACRE OF LAND Analysing costs of production, two costs are to be put into consideration. Fixed and Variable Costs. Fixed costs: Land purchase(1acre): #250,000; Hoes, cutlasses, wheelbarrow, knapsack sprayer: #40,000; Plantain suckers: #105,000. Total Fixed Cost(TFC): #395,000. Variable cost: Land preparation: #15,000 Labour: #35,000 Manure + transportation: #50,000 Fertilizers: #96,000 Chemicals: #10,000 Total Variable Costs(TVC): #206,000 Total Cost (TC):#395,000+ #206,000 TC: #601,000 Returns: Average price of a dozen of bunches of big plantain: #8,500 * 58dozens =#493,000. Note1: the prices stated in the write up varies base on location and time Note2: plantain suckers were placed under FC, because you don't buy another suckers for other production, as plantain regenerate itself. Note3: also know that you should not expect profit in your 1st production, but if it comes, well thank your star.
